Vacuum Seal Quality

Choosing a vacuum veneer press bag kit with superior seal quality is essential for achieving consistent, professional results. The bag material must be airtight and resistant to punctures, ensuring steady vacuum pressure throughout the process. Look for bags with one-way valves and airtight closures; these features prevent air leaks and maintain pressure until the adhesive sets. Compatibility with your vacuum source is vital—an effective seal depends on a secure, leak-free connection. High-quality materials like reinforced vinyl or polyurethane are preferable because they withstand repeated use and keep the seal intact over time. Additionally, a good sealing system should evenly distribute pressure across the workpiece, avoiding pressure points that could compromise veneer bonding quality. Prioritizing seal quality guarantees a reliable, effective woodworking process.

Pump Power and Flow

The pump’s power and flow rate are critical factors that directly influence how effectively your vacuum veneer press kit performs. The flow rate, measured in CFM, determines how quickly air is evacuated from the vacuum bag, impacting the speed of the pressing process. A higher flow rate means faster vacuum creation, reducing setup time and boosting productivity. However, an undersized pump might struggle to maintain consistent pressure, risking poor veneer bonding or uneven results. Compatibility with your vacuum bag’s connection ports, like 1/4 or 3/8 inch SAE, is essential for secure operation. Choosing a pump with an appropriate flow rate for your project size ensures ideal pressure, minimizes leaks, and guarantees reliable, efficient performance during veneer pressing.

Bag Material Durability

Durable vacuum bag materials are vital for maintaining consistent pressure and preventing tears during demanding woodworking projects. I look for heavy-duty vinyl or polyurethane because these materials resist punctures and tears, even after repeated use. Thick, reinforced films can withstand higher vacuum pressures, reducing the risk of leaks or damage during complex shaping. The flexibility of the material also matters; it needs to conform to intricate curves and distribute pressure evenly. High-quality materials also resist temperature fluctuations, chemical exposure, and cycles of use without degrading. Choosing a bag made from puncture-resistant, top-grade materials ensures airtight seals, which are essential for achieving optimal vacuum pressure. In short, investing in durable materials keeps your veneer pressing consistent, reliable, and safe for professional projects.

Compatibility Features

Choosing a vacuum veneer press bag kit that’s compatible with your existing equipment is vital for smooth operation and reliable results. First, check that the connection ports match your vacuum pump, whether it’s 1/4 in. SAE or 3/8 in. SAE standards. Make sure the vacuum bag material suits your specific woodworking tasks, like veneering or laminating. The bag’s dimensions should also match your project size to ensure proper coverage and pressure distribution. Additionally, see if the kit includes or supports accessories like vacuum port adapters for electric pumps, increasing versatility. It’s imperative that the sealing mechanisms and material are compatible with your glue types, such as PVA or epoxy, to prevent adhesion issues. Proper compatibility guarantees your setup functions efficiently and yields consistent, professional results.

What Is the Typical Lifespan of a Vacuum Bag in Professional Use?

In my experience, a vacuum bag’s lifespan in professional use typically ranges from 50 to 100 cycles, depending on the quality and how well I maintain it. I always inspect the bag for signs of wear, tears, or leaks before each use. Proper cleaning and storage can extend its life. I recommend replacing the bag once I notice any damage to guarantee ideal vacuum pressure and consistent results.
